Job Summary
Senior Assistant Manager at Chuck E. Cheese leads restaurant teams to deliver consistent guest experiences, manages daily scheduling and supervision, recruits and trains staff, and drives sales and profitability while upholding quality, safety, and company standards. Responsibilities include coordinating time management, staff support, maintaining product quality and cleanliness, coaching and motivating teams, and applying cost control, inventory, and labor management practices. Qualifications include 21+ age and a high-school diploma or GED (college degree preferred). The role emphasizes coaching, ethics, effective communication, time and priority management, problem solving, and a customer-focused service mindset. Benefits mentioned include earned wages access and a comprehensive benefits package; the description notes a non-exempt/part-time/full-time structure with opportunities for growth across Chuck E. Cheese locations.
